**Capacity note — Vellastra dispatch simulator.** For the eng sync: simulating the 40-car Marrowgate tower at 10x speed saturates one worker at roughly 9k rider events/sec, so we'll shard by bank rather than by floor. Memory stays flat if the event ring is sized correctly. The knobs we propose locking in are these.

tuning table, hahof-tafop:
RATE_LIMITS = {
    "ulaix": 10,
    "wenath": 1,
}

Step 4 — Enable role-based access in Quillhaven Wiki. After the permissions migration completes, map legacy editor groups to the new role tiers before reopening write access. Reviewers become Curators; admins keep full scope. Verify one page per space renders for a test account. Apply the following configuration to the wiki service.

service settings:
ralael:
  pin: 7453
  tenant: zorath
  seal: seal_087806e4
  metrics_host: metrics.ralael.paliqworks.example
  standby_team: fraath
  escalation: praok-istiel
  nonce: 10e083

Subject: Q3 Cash-Flow Forecast

All,

Q3 forecast is attached. Net inflow down 8% versus plan, driven by the delayed Ostrander contract. Receivables discipline tightens from next week; report exceptions to Finance by Friday. Capex holds except the Delverton line upgrade. Context for these adjustments is in the confidential note below.

management briefing: Project Zorix slips by six weeks because of the audit delay.